A Crisis at a Dead End? On the Future of Greek Trade Unionism / Κρίση αδιεξόδου; Για το μέλλον του ελληνικού συνδικαλισμού
The book is concise (158 pages), yet at the same time remarkably rich in content: it describes and explains in an inclusive way the harsh reality we are experiencing, doing so in a manner that also creates the conditions for rational intervention—an element which, as I often say, is the defining characteristic of a genuinely scientific perspective. In this sense, especially today, when we are sliding into a silent acceptance, a naturalized normalization of labor precarity, the book comes to stir stagnant waters across a range of interconnected fields and problem areas: scholarly, clearly trade-union-related, but also political
